Purosearch is looking for a Multi Site Service Manager in Liverpool to lead teams across supported living flats. This role involves inspiring staff, ensuring high-quality care, and maintaining regulatory compliance.
We're seeking a qualified candidate with experience in supporting individuals with complex needs and a passion for achieving positive outcomes.
The position offers an excellent benefits package, including career development opportunities, access to health support, and a structured rota with overtime options.
